the project has allowed a recreational bike lane to be built on the beach, traveling the entire length of the neighborhood - throughout the day a continuous stream of skaters, cyclists and runners take advantage of this facility.

copacabana is the 'princess of the sea.' even the sands are illuminated at night, through a project which came to life under the administration of mayor saturnino braga. these neon sands along with the copacabana night life, light up the whole the city.

furthermore, the beach stages a variety of musical events. in the past internationally acclaimed artists, such as the rolling stones and stevie wonder have performed here, attracting massive crowds. during the summer, the beach also hosts various international sporting competitions, such as soccer and volleyball.

for those who enjoy a more relaxing beach experience there are countless barracas - stalls along the length of the beach, offering umbrellas and deck chairs as well as refreshments against a small fee. arrow-back      arrow-forward
